Output 5ebaa419e3f4d7ab7f98a8eae4668e5ff52cb26baf2e1252a59910497aec4819:3

value
94000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fbb6233b3a37f7fcc5cdcfabf6985bacd1d1b7d OP_EQUAL
address
363QACbGbu36beL4XE8MsEjb5BVbVTVoFn
transaction
5ebaa419e3f4d7ab7f98a8eae4668e5ff52cb26baf2e1252a59910497aec4819
spent
true